Mary was the middle child of three girls; Collene Gribben the oldest, Lowetta Lee Shelby the youngest. All are deceased. She attended Central High School & graduated from Northeast High School in 1940.
Charles Willits was a football star for the Norsemen & she was a member of the Norket Pep Club & drum majorette in the school band. Charles & Mary Jane married in July 1940 before he was deployed into WWII & was sent overseas with the 45th Division of the Army. They had two daughters, Charlene W Argiros & Patsy Willits. Mary Jane was a stay at home Mother until her daughters were in their teens. She went to work at Southwest Bell for a few years then went to work at the First National Bank in the Investment Securities/Safe Keeping Dept & retired in 1984 after 25 years. They were members of Scissortail Sam’s & Shrine Motor Home Club. They spent a lot of time traveling winters in Yuma, AZ & Harlingen, TX. Their favorite travels were in the mountains of Colorado.
Mary Jane was a member of Le Junta Review Club & Daughters of the Nile Shrine. Her favorite times were spent with her daughters. She enjoyed parties, movies, exercising & dancing especially the Young Men’s Club. Also Church activities at First Christian Church. She read her Bible every day.
She is survived by her daughter Charlene W. Argiros, Corpus Christi, TX, husband John is deceased & Patsy Willits of Sherman Oaks, CA.
When her husband lost his eye sight she volunteered with him at the 45th Museum Gift Shop. Her life was wrapped around her two daughters & husband. He died after they had been married sixty-nine years Feb. 2nd, 2010. He was the love of her life.
